Chapter 166 - The Ocean Master
Noah was seated in the back of a large golden killer whale that serenely swam towards an extravagant castle that shone with lights in the distance.
The one that had been referred to as Ocean Master sat in front of him, surrounded by two Atlanteans letting out waves of power at the Mythical rank. This was the current ruler of Atlantis, an Atlantean one rank higher than the beings Noah had come across with before.
The Ocean Master in front of him let out a wide smile as comfortably sat and let out waves of power at the PHANTASMAL rank. This was the level of power that Noah set as a goal before he finished his journey in the Lost World. He still didn’t have even the slightest idea of just how hard it would be to achieve it though.
"You must have met the late King Neptune when you finished your procedure on the last floor, so I’m assuming you’ve heard the secrets that even many higher-ups in Atlantis aren’t yet aware of."
Noah nodded as he continued the conversation with King Zaonn. The King talked in a fairly light tone that reduced any tension in the sea and made everyone feel comfortable. The large whale they were on came to a stop close to the grandiose underwater castle as they got off and swam towards it. A tremendous amount of guards and advanced weaponry surrounded the luxurious castle on all sides.
"I know you must have your own goals and aspirations, and I just wanted to get to know you before understanding how you will move from now on."
King Zaonn kept a smile on his face the entire time as he pried more information. Noah thought for a bit before replying.
"I came across a group of Cultivators in the City of Aquicadis some time back who were prepared to murder everybody in sight with no remorse."
His body turned around from the castle they were going into as he looked at the many buildings of light below him before continuing.

"I want to make sure that groups like that do not stand a chance to bully us even more. I want to make sure they can never even come close to the Trident of the Sea."
His words were those of conviction as he finished and looked back at the Ocean Master that had shining light shooting out of his eyes.
"Haha good, good! Those elected as Seekers always make their way to the dangerous locations where King Neptune’s Trident might be hidden as soon as they undergo the infusion of the Golden Serum. Before you go, let me give you more information and things that would be of benefit to you, and ultimately to Atlantis if you are successful."
The Ocean Master was very laid back as he led Noah into a neat room inside the castle. The room had a bubble that blocked any water from going in surrounding it, the inside filled with doc.u.ments and what looked like blue screens as the King brought him in and closed the door behind them.
"Come, let enjoy ourselves first and get to know each other a little bit more. I’ll fill you in on the current state of affairs later, and the positions of the main enemies to look out for before you head out."
He clapped his hands twice as Atlanteans dressed in suits brought in a wide variety of food while he began debriefing Noah.
The forces of Demons had spread out wide, their legions concentrated in the danger zones around the sea as they searched for the Trident of the Sea. Squadrons would occasionally come across underwater cities and cause conflict, but unless both sides wanted to face heavy damages, they would not start an all-out battle.
When the ruler of demons, Baal, schemed to corner King Neptune with the aid of cultivators, they were all heavily injured and had to retreat to heal for years because of it. Now that they have returned, they only played the game of looking for the treasure as they spread their forces outwards from where the battle with King Neptune took place.

A few months back, two underwater cities had been completely destroyed just for Baal to get the confirmation that the Trident was not in the hands of Atlantis. This lead to a period of extreme tension and anger as Atlantis increased their progress of finding Seekers powerful enough to survive the dangers of the sea while looking for the old King’s Trident.
"Many Seekers have been crowned until now. A few made it back alive with no positive results in their search, but even more faced destruction and were never heard from again."
The Ocean Master gulped down the red drink in his cup as he said this.
"Our cities are protected by the Sea’s Blessing, and the creatures of the deep do not ever come near us to attack. Even the demons and cultivators will think twice before launching an all-out attack on Atlantis, our defense systems here being highly developed. But out there, in the dark waters, we lose that protection."
He finished his drink as he looked at Noah closely.
"You are one of the finest Seekers I have seen, being able to descend all the way down to the last floor of the Aqua Tower. I hope you find success and regain our honor, bringing the treasure of the sea back to the rightful hands of the Children of Atlantis."
Noah nodded with a serious expression, even though he had plans of his own. The Ocean Master stood up and went towards a stack of thick files as he looked through them.
"Will you be starting with the most dangerous zone first?"
"Yes, the information makes it likely that I will find even more clues in the Abyssal Zone. It should have been one of the last regions that King Neptune could have gone to."
The Abyssal Zone. Lying in the depths of the sea and filled with atrocious creatures. What exactly waited for him in this location?
"Be careful. Here is the map that those who have gone there and back have been able to put together, it should prove useful. And before you go, let’s have you visit the armory. We have the latest versions of Plasma Guns and Golden Battle Suits for you to choose from."

The world continued to move, with many beings moving towards their own goals. In one of the darkest zones of the sea where many would be terrified to be alone, a girl that didn’t look to be older than 18 was floating in the dark sea while humming. She had on a dark gothic dress as she swam along the dangerous waters without care.
She floated like this for a few minutes before movement could be felt near her, causing her to open her eyes while yawning and look for the source of the movement.
A few meters away from her, a humongous figure of Megalodon had appeared. Rows of sharp teeth that seemed to form into a smile broke out of The Meg that was releasing an oppressive air of power. This was a beast that struck terror onto many Atlanteans and Merfolk that ever visited waters of these depths, a fearsome creature that loved to torture its prey before ultimately swallowing them whole.
The girl in the gothic dress looked at the appearance of this Megalodon that was tens of times her size as her eyes shone with fascination.
"Well hello, little fish."
Her eyes that were darker than the waters around her smiled, as hundreds of thousands of shining green lights appeared and began to eclipse the waters all around them, the terrifying smile of the Megaladon’s face becoming wiped off entirely.
